How does an Elevated Blood Level investigation differ from a basic risk assessment?

Explanation:
The key idea is that an Elevated Blood Lead Level (EBLL) investigation is a health-focused response triggered by actual exposure data, while a basic risk assessment is a preventive evaluation aimed at identifying potential hazards before exposure occurs. An EBLL investigation looks at who was exposed, where the exposure came from, and what steps are needed to protect the resident’s health. It involves health data, exposure source identification, and often actions mandated or overseen by health authorities, with consequences that can include required remediation and public health follow-up. A basic risk assessment, by contrast, is property-focused and proactive. It screens for potential lead hazards in paint, dust, soil, and other sources to guide mitigation before anyone is exposed. Its purpose is to prioritize and plan hazard controls, not to respond to an actual exposure or impose health-related requirements. So the difference lies in purpose (health response vs hazard identification), scope (individual health investigation vs property-wide hazard assessment), and consequences (public health actions and regulatory steps vs recommended corrective measures).
